Ranking of Alaska Cities and Places By Black or African American Alone Population from Census 2020

Updated on July 6, 2023.

According to the data from the United States 2020 decennial Census, as at April 2020, among all of Alaska's cities and places (towns and villages), Anchorage municipality had the highest number of people who identified their race as Black or African American Alone (14.58K), followed by Fairbanks city (2.65K), and Badger CDP (398).

Ranking of Alaska Cities and Places By Black or African American Alone Population from Census 2020
Rank
City or Place
Black Alone Population
1 Anchorage municipality 14,576
2 Fairbanks city 2,646
3 Badger CDP 398
4 Juneau city and borough 350
5 College CDP 339
6 Akutan city 266
7 Unalaska city 222
8 Eielson AFB CDP 213
9 Knik-Fairview CDP 178
10 Wasilla city 134
11 Point MacKenzie CDP 122
12 North Pole city 110
12 Seward city 110
13 Meadow Lakes CDP 108
14 Palmer city 96
15 Gateway CDP 95
16 Ketchikan city 83
17 Chena Ridge CDP 79
18 North Lakes CDP 75
19 Bethel city 74
20 Utqiagvik city 72
21 South Lakes CDP 65
22 Kotzebue city 64
23 Steele Creek CDP 60
24 Tanaina CDP 56
